Synopsis

This collection presents a series of peculiar historical accounts, delving into the stories behind unusual buildings and structures. Each entry offers a unique perspective on architectural oddities and the often-strange circumstances of their creation. Prepare to explore the lesser-known corners of history, where the bizarre and the brilliant converge in fascinating constructions.
